Ingredients For Irish Beef Stew Recipe

These are the ingredients you will need to make Irish Beef Stew

  • 2 pounds of Corned Beef
  • 2 16 oz. can of Genius Beer
  • 1/2 cup flour
  • 3 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 1 small can of Tomato Paste 7 0z
  • 1/2 tablespoons Celery seed
  • 2 tablespoons of Garlic
  • 2 pealed Potatoes
  • 1/2 Head of Cabbage
  • 1 tablespoon of salt
  • 15 rounds of Black Pepper
  • 2 Carrots
  • 1 Large Onion
  • 1 package of pickling spices found inside your Corned Beef
  • 2 Stocks of Celery

Cooking Instructions For Irish Beef Stew Recipe

This is The Bald Chef’s recipe Irish Beef Stew Recipe. Cut into cubes 2 pounds of Corned Beef. Place the1 small can of Tomato Paste 7 0z into a bowl and flour the meat with 1/2 cup flour. In a Stock pot add 3 tablespoons Olive oil and bring to heat, add 2 tablespoons of Garlic and add the floured Corned Beef. Brown the meat for 5 minutes, and then add 2 16 oz.. cans of Genius Beer,1 package of pickling spices,1/2 tablespoons Celery seed, and 1 small can of Tomato Paste 7 0z. Cook this Stew for and hour and a half until the Cornded beef is tender. Cut up the 2 pealed Potatoes, and 1 Large Onion and add to the stew. Add 1 tablespoon of salt, 15 rounds of Black Pepper, and cook on medium heat for 12 minutes. Cut and add the 2 Stocks of Celery, 2 Carrots, and 1/2 Head of Cabbage. Cook the stew for five more minutes. Now your Leprechaun Stew is ready to serve.
